Product Description
The Dell 406-BBKY is a high-performance network interface card (NIC) that provides two 10 Gigabit Ethernet (10GbE) ports, enabling servers and workstations to achieve significantly higher network throughput compared to traditional Gigabit Ethernet. This adapter is designed to meet the growing demands for bandwidth in modern data centers, enterprise networks, and high-performance computing environments. Featuring SFP+ (Small Form-factor Pluggable Plus) connectors, the 406-BBKY allows for flexible network configurations using various fiber optic transceivers. The adapter connects to the host system via a PCIe Gen 2.0 x8 interface, ensuring that the high-speed data transfers from the network ports are not bottlenecked by the bus. This combination of high-speed ports and a robust PCIe interface makes it suitable for demanding applications such as storage area networks (SANs), high-frequency trading, video streaming, and large data transfers. This network adapter is an essential component for upgrading server infrastructure to support 10GbE speeds. It facilitates faster data access, improved application performance, and enhanced network scalability. The inclusion of a low-profile bracket often makes it compatible with a wider range of server chassis, including smaller form factor systems.
